| Product Overview |
|---|
The Cisco MDS 9148 32-Port Multilayer Fibre Channel Switch delivers reliable, high-speed storage networking with its 32 ports operating at 16 Gbps. It fits into SAN architectures that demand efficient multilayer switching and strong availability features, making it a solid choice for managing storage traffic in enterprise data centers. |

| Technical Information | |
|---|---|
| Switch Ports | 32 |
| Number of Ports | 32-Ports |
| Port Speed | 8 Gbps Fibre Channel |
| POE Support | No |
| VLAN Support | No |
| Stackable | No |
| Layer Support | Layer 2 |
| Connector Type | SFP+ |
| Management and Configuration | |
|---|---|
| Remote Protocols | Yes |
| Management Interfaces | CLI (SSH, Telnet), Serial Console (RJ-45), SNMP, HTTPS, Syslog |
| Security Features | VSAN zoning, Role-Based Access Control (RBAC), RADIUS/TACACS+ authentication, SSH, HTTPS, Access Control Lists |
| Remote Management Protocol | SSH,SNMP,HTTPS,Telnet |

| Product Description |
|---|
The Cisco MDS 9148 32-Port Multilayer Fibre Channel Switch is designed to facilitate high-performance storage networking within enterprise data centers. It is often found in storage area networks (SANs) where reliable, low-latency connectivity between servers and storage arrays is critical. IT teams and storage administrators commonly use this switch to manage and scale complex SAN environments. Key Features
This switch is typically deployed in enterprise and service provider data centers where robust and scalable storage connectivity is essential. It helps maintain smooth data flow between storage devices and application servers, playing a key role in backup, disaster recovery, and data-intensive operations. |
